The Company You’ll Join

Carta develops purpose-built software that transforms traditional accounting into a powerful growth engine.

Carta’s world-class fund administration platform supports nearly 7,000 funds and SPVs, and represents nearly $130B in assets under management in venture capital and private equity.

Trusted by more than 40,000 companies, Carta also helps private businesses in over 160 countries manage their cap tables, valuations, taxes, equity programs, compensation, and more.

Together, Carta is setting a new standard as the end-to-end platform for private markets. Our best-in-class solution for fund management seamlessly integrates investor and portfolio company insights via a suite of tools designed ground-up to support the strategic impact of the fund CFO.

About the Role

Carta is seeking highly motivated college students entering their junior year or beyond who are eager to jumpstart their careers in sales. Our Sales Development Representative (SDR) Internship is a fast-paced, hands-on program designed to provide you with the skills, experience, and mentorship needed to succeed in SaaS sales.

This in-office role (Tuesday-Thursday mandatory) at our San Francisco headquarters offers direct access to Carta’s resources, mentorship from industry experts, and the opportunity to contribute to meaningful, revenue-generating projects.

Duration: 3 months (May 16 - August 16)
Commitment: Full-time (40 hours per week)
Compensation: $25/hour

What You’ll Do

Go-To-Market (GTM) Projects – Conduct research, prospect potential customers, map accounts, analyze data, and support business development initiatives.
Sales Tools & Software – Gain hands-on experience with Salesforce, ZoomInfo, Pitchbook, LinkedIn Sales Navigator, and other key SDR tools.
Professional Development – Participate in LinkedIn workshops, build your personal brand, and expand your professional network.
Collaboration – Work closely with SDRs, Account Executives, and cross-functional teams to understand Carta’s go-to-market strategy.
Business Acumen – Attend weekly guest speaker sessions with industry leaders and explore different career paths within the company.
Capstone Project – Complete a final reflection paper summarizing your experience and key takeaways.
